home *** CD-ROM | disk | FTP | other *** search
/ Aminet 15 / Aminet 15 - Nov 1996.iso / Aminet / dev / misc / BST_SystemDocs.lha / BeastV1 / Include / B52_System / B52_protos.h < prev    next >
Encoding:
C/C++ Source or Header  |  1996-06-10  |  778 b   |  44 lines

  1. #ifndef  CLIB_B52_PROTOS_H
  2. #define  CLIB_B52_PROTOS_H
  3.  
  4. /****h* Beast/B52_Protos.h [1.0b]
  5. *
  6. *  NAME
  7. *    B52 proto types --
  8. *
  9. *  COPYRIGHT
  10. *    Maverick Software Development 1995
  11. *
  12. *  FUNCTION
  13. *
  14. *  AUTHOR
  15. *    Frans Slothouber
  16. *
  17. *  CREATION DATE
  18. *
  19. *  MODIFICATION HISTORY
  20. *
  21. *  NOTES
  22. *
  23. ******
  24. */
  25.  
  26. #include <exec/types.h>
  27.  
  28. struct B52_Handle
  29. {
  30.   ULONG  dict_size ;
  31.   void   *dict ;
  32.   ULONG  stack_size ;
  33.   void   *stack ;
  34. } ;
  35.  
  36. ULONG             B52_Execute      (struct B52_Handle *,
  37.                                     UWORD *program,
  38.                                     void *call_back,
  39.                                     struct TagItem *) ;
  40. void              B52_Free         (struct B52_Handle *) ;
  41. struct B52_Handle *B52_Alloc_Handle (void) ;
  42.  
  43. #endif     /* CLIB_B52_PROTOS_H */
  44.